一是山溪性河流因其流域面积和河网的调蓄能力都比较小,坡降较大,洪水暴涨暴落,一次洪水过程短则几十分钟,长也不过几小时到十几个小时,因此溪河洪水来得快,去得也快,持续时间短,但涨幅大,洪峰高,洪水过程线呈多峰尖瘦峰型;平原河流由于流域面积较大且河流坡降比较平缓,不同场次的暴雨在不同支流所形成的多次洪峰先后汇集到大河时,各支 First, because of its stream basin area and river network regulation of storage capacity is relatively small, large slope drop, floods skyrocketing, a flood of short duration of dozens of minutes, but also a few hours long to a dozen hours, As a result, floods in the river reach faster, go faster, have shorter durations, but have a large increase in flood peak, and the course of the flood course shows a multi-peak spikelet type.
